Transaction 2faa847779f50f7b5067ec78b49b51a58244df2fe2a581c6026df104df81da65
4 Input
2 Outputs
- 2faa847779f50f7b5067ec78b49b51a58244df2fe2a581c6026df104df81da65:0
- 2faa847779f50f7b5067ec78b49b51a58244df2fe2a581c6026df104df81da65:1
value 135462
address 16UuV2DdN1m28endFCPNAnNmLzaAcJ1H14
value 3134535
address 3ENa2PGFjfaVhrtvboFYQE5onuvRNYdZVr